Laxmi Value Fund-1 (LVF1), a closed-end 5 years mutual fund scheme managed by Laxmi Capital Market Limited, has reported Rs 10.71 NAV for the month of Magh while it was Rs 10.89 for the previous month.
The scheme, which began with a fund size of Rs 50 crore, has invested Rs 31.47 crore in the shares of 36 listed companies.
Out of its total investment in listed shares, Laxmi Value Fund-1 has bought 40,319 units Promoter shares of the Nabil Bank Limited worth Rs 2.94 crore.
Mutual fund has Rs 5 crore as fixed deposit and Rs 16.57 crore as bank balance. It has reported net loss of Rs 10.74 crore till Magh which was Rs 9.84 crore till the end of Poush month.
Similarly, Laxmi Equity Fund (LEMF), a closed-end 7 years equity oriented mutual fund scheme also managed by Laxmi Capital Market Limited, has reported Rs 8.55 as its NAV for the month of Magh which has decreased from Rs 8.72 in the previous month.
The scheme, which began with a fund size of Rs 1.25 arba has invested Rs 79.65 crore in listed shares of 68 different companies.
The scheme has invested in 19.54 lakh unit shares of 66 listed companies as of Magh end.
Out of its total investment in listed shares, Laxmi Equity Fund has made highest investment in 47,476 units shares of Nepal Telecom (NTC) worth Rs 3.32 crore.
It has reported net loss of Rs 23.06 crore till Magh which was Rs 20.90 crore in the previous month.
